The Sunrisers Hyderabad captain, Aiden Markram is all set to miss the first game of the Indian Premier League (IPL) season. Markram will be taking care of the national duties for South Africa, as the team is set to face the Netherlands in the two-game ODI series.

In his absence, veteran Indian pacer, Bhuvneshwar Kumar will lead the Sunrisers Hyderabad (SRH) in their first match against Rajasthan Royals. But with Markram returning from the second game, he'll surely have plenty to ponder upon.

The SRH side have boasted their squad in the IPL mini auction that took place in December last year. They have added the likes of Harry Brook, Adil Rashid, and Mayank Agarwal in their ranks, and will certainly start as one of the favourites for the upcoming IPL.

But as the skipper of SRH, the expectations will be high from Markram, and he does have a lot to think when it comes to (both the batting and bowling departments).

Challenges as SRH captain

Who the four foreigners will be?

SRH have plethora of talent, and have invested heavily in the squad this season. They have world-class talent in Harry Brook, Glenn Phillips, Marco Jansen, Fazalhaq Farooqi and others. But you can only accommodate four foreigners and choosing four amongst so man y talented players will be tough for Markram.

The Proteas batter will play for sure, since he's the captain. That leaves SRH with three slots. Harry Brook was bought for INR 13.25 crore and will surely slot in at number 5. Expect Glenn Phillips to play at 6 who can also keep wickets for SRH. That leaves them with one spot. Does Markram go with Adil Rashid to bowl leg spin? Or will he pick up a pacer in the form of Marco Jansen and Fazalhaq Farooqi?

Spin attack looks weak

Barring Adil Rashid, there is no prominent spinner in the side. When SRH had Rashid Khan, you knew he is a reliable spinner, but that's not the case with Adil Rashid. He has only played a solitary game in IPL, and has been relatively untested.

If he underperforms, where will Markram head towards? He doesn't have any other option to go for. This is where his captaincy skills will be tested under tough circumstances. For starters, they do have Washington Sundar in their ranks, but his performances were dismal last season.

In 9 IPL matches, he only took 6 wickets, at an average of 39.
